Proverbs 28

Proverbs 28:1-28

SUMMARY: Rebellious rulers

OVERVIEWReminders of why we have the law and why we need to surrender to God and his way.

BIG IDEAThe wicked focus on themselves and what they want and don’t think of others.

KEY VERSE: Proverbs 28:1
The wicked run away when no one is chasing them, but the godly are as bold as lions.
